Madera, California (July 8, 2021) – The Madera County Coroner’s Bureau has identified the motorcycle rider and his passenger who were killed Wednesday night in a collision with a car east of Madera as Larry Dale Stanford, 67, and his wife Penny Louise Stanford, 63, both of Chowchilla.

The deadly crash happened at around 11:12 p.m. Wednesday, July 7 on Highway 145 near Island Drive, according to the California Highway Patrol.

The CHP said Larry Stanford was riding a Harley-Davidson motorcycle westbound on Highway 145 towards Island Drive when an eastbound Hyundai attempted to make a left turn in front of him.

The motorcycle ultimately collided with the Hyundai. The couple was thrown off the bike upon the impact.

Larry Stanford was airlifted to Community Regional Medical Center, where he was pronounced dead. Penny Stanford was taken to Madera Community Hospital, where she later succumbed to her injuries.

Cully was not injured in the crash.

Further details regarding the accident were not immediately available.

An investigation into the accident is underway.
